The fate of Blizzard’s new Phoenix R14 Pro epitomizes the plight of the entire genre: although it’s almost certainly the highest performing Women’s Technical ski Blizzard has ever made, neither it nor its stablemate, the Frontside Phoenix R13 Ti, will make it to our shores this season.
What a pity, as we can infer from its unisex incarnation, the Thunderbird R15, that the Phoenix R14 Pro would be a ripper. This is not a design intended to tiptoe down the hill; its shape and its construction are made to fire down the fall line and blast off the edge. The Phoenix design is a product of Blizzard’s Women-2-Women program, but remember, the women concerned are ex-racers who haven’t forgot how to arc ‘em and spark ‘em. This is a ski the testers made for themselves. Maybe we’ll see it next year…
